The Art of Job Juggling

Today’s economy has led many to practice the art of job-juggling, or holding down several part time jobs at once, in order to make ends meet. There’s no doubt that you have to pay your bills and sometimes, this will mean having to take the jobs you can get. However, this type of job-juggling can distract you from your main goal – finding your dream job.

Here are a few tips to keep you on the right track as you work towards your future.
1. Don’t lose focus on your job search. You’ve got a temp or part time job right now and your needs are being met. Don’t fall into the trap of complacency. Make time every day to search for the job you really want. Even just 15 minutes a day spent submitting your resume online, or looking up leads can pay off.
2. Put the right spin on your situation. Choose part time jobs that are somehow related to your field so that you can build your resume while you wait for the perfect job to come around. Put a positive spin on this situation – you are building up your portfolio and broadening your horizons, not jumping from job to job.
3. Keep track of your finances. If you’re working multiple part-time jobs, or you’ve had several employers, you’ll need to keep track of all of your pay stubs. Even though most employers send out a W-2, some may not and you don’t want to get in trouble with the IRS. Maintain excellent records to avoid getting into a bad situation.
4. Avoid the freelance trap. If you’re freelancing, welcome to the world of getting stiffed on your pay. Set up clear agreements with the company or person you are subcontracting with and follow up on payments owed to you.
The right job will come around, you just need patience and perseverance. Put this time to good use and you’ll be building your foundation for your dream job.
